Please Use R to answer this question

a) According to probability theory, if two random variables each follow a Normal distribution with given means and variances, their sum is also normally distributed with a mean equal to the sum of the means of two random variables and variance equal to the variances of the two random variables. Develop a simulation model and use the model to illustrate that this theory holds for any mean and variance. Use the following mean and variance parameters to set up your simulation model.

m1 : mean of the first random variable.

m2 : mean of the second random variable.

1 : standard deviation of the first random variable.

2 : standard deviation of the second random variable.

m1 100 100 100 100 100 100

1 10 10 10 10 10 10

m2 200 200 300 300 400 400

2 20 30 10 20 30 40

b) According to probability theory, if two random variables each follow an Exponential distribution with rates a and b, respectively, then their minimum is also an Exponential random variable with rate a+b. Develop a simulation model and use the model to illustrate that this theory holds for any rates a and b. Use the following a and b values to set up your simulation model. Note that Exponential distribution has a single parameter, which is given as "mean" in the lecture notes. Using "rate" is another parameterization method and rate is reciprocal of the "mean."

a: 0.1 0.2 0.3 0.4 0.5 0.6

b: 0.3 0.7 0.8 0.9 1.0 1.5
